Output 7317630e4e34d649f3b7119cac9840c24b0cf43c097be632f5e2db5b29982f09:1

value
182466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ec850bef2914495f632621a3b01e1019ea7204 OP_EQUAL
address
3M6rWtYpz8oBiQuqAeahKcDEGo65SLn3Em
transaction
7317630e4e34d649f3b7119cac9840c24b0cf43c097be632f5e2db5b29982f09
spent
true